Basic Information

Product Name 1H-Benzimidazol-5-Amine,1,2-Dimethyl-(9Ci)
CAS No. 3527-19-3
Molecular Formula C9H11N3
Molecular Weight 161.21 g/mol
Synonyms 1,2-Dimethyl-1H-benzimidazol-5-amine; 5-Amino-1,2-dimethylbenzimidazole; 1,2-Dimethyl-5-benzimidazolamine; 1,2-Dimethyl-5-aminobenzimidazole; NSC 403697; 3527-19-3; 1H-Benzimidazol-5-amine, 1,2-dimethyl-

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). Keep away from incompatible materials. This material is light-sensitive and should be stored away from light.
